What if one of the most powerful tools for detoxification, brain health, hormone balance, and healthy aging was something you could grow in your kitchen?

In this science-packed episode of The Girlfriend Doctor Podcast, Dr. Anna Cabeca sits down with renowned nutritional biochemist Dr. Jed W. Fahey — the pioneering researcher behind the discovery of the extraordinary chemoprotective power of broccoli sprouts.

After 27 years at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ine, where he directed the Cullman Chemoprotection Center, Dr. Fahey explains why sulforaphane — derived from glucoraphanin found abundantly in broccoli sprouts — activates your body's own protective systems at the cellular level.

Dr. Anna shares her personal clinical experiences using sulforaphane-rich compounds to support detoxification pathways, immune resilience, abnormal Pap smears, skin health, neurocognitive protection, and hormone balance — especially in midlife women.
